About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Grow market share and attain regional sales objectives by building relationships and directly educating and selling the benefits of our Trudell Medical International, Heine and Butterfly products to GPs, Specialists, high-volume pharmacies, healthcare centres and specialized clinics.
  • Develop strong relationships with key opinion leaders, industry associations and clinical stakeholders.
  • Establish and maintain strong teamwork and alignment with internal colleagues.
  • Respond to and maximize opportunities with inbound leads.
  • Communicate regularly to provide feedback from the marketplace.
  • Drive achievement of the overall sales budget for the territory.
  • Ensure that individual call objectives are met.
  • Ensure that all ongoing territory management is completed efficiently and effectively.
  • Represent THS at trade shows and related events as required.
  • Execute digital marketing activities and promotional campaigns.
  • Establish and maintain strong clinical awareness of relevant therapy areas and their associated drug delivery and/or therapeutic mechanisms.
  • Provide feedback and market insights to internal resources.
  • Ensure that all sales activities and key metrics are uploaded on time and regularly monitored in our C.R.M. system.
  • Ensure that all contact lists are kept up to date and relevant.
  • Ability to effectively utilize video-based technology and virtual communication.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Diploma in Business or Science or a related field of study
  • Three (3) to five (5) years’ experience in field sales with a knowledge of product and therapeutic practices is an asset.
  • Experience building strong relationships with key points of contact within a territory.
  • Excellent business acumen as demonstrated through business planning, including time and territory management skills.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ication with proven selling skills.
  • Demonstrated proficiency in Microsoft suite products and utilizing business development tools (CRM).
  • Understanding of the Canadian medical retail and healthcare professional markets, business practices, and regulations is an asset.
  • Fluent in English both written and oral.
  • Demonstrated skills in making professional presentations and facilitating training seminars.
  • Ability to safely and lawfully operate a motor vehicle.
  • A full class driver’s licence with at least three (3) years’ driving experience.
  • Satisfactory driver’s abstract is required.
  • Ability to lift and/or move up to 50lbs (23kg).
